Peter A. Bigot
bfc35b773f linux-firmware: replace machine override with new recipes
Raspberry Pi hardware requires firmware that supersedes or is not
present in the standard linux-firmware distribution.  These files are
maintained in the RPi-Distro project on github.

Several attempts have been made to reconcile conflicts between what's in
linux-firmware and what the hardware needs.  The existing approach is
functional but not maintainable since it combines material from three
repositories into a single package that claims to be linux-firmware.

Remove the appends that change the content of linux-firmware for rpi
hardware.  Add two new recipes that follow the RPi-Distro repositories:

* firmware-nonfree which forked from linux-firmware and replaces
  content is provided as linux-firmware-rpidistro;
* bluez-firmware which forked from (very old) bluez and adds content is
  provided as bluez-firmware-rpidistro.

The packages are named to make clear that these come from RPi-Distro,
rather than generic sources.  Licensing attempts to record the state of
licensing as documented in RPi-Distro.

Paul Barker
2c7eab2d0d linux-raspberrypi: Drop inappropriate forced settings
CONFIG_BLK_DEV_DRBD: Deciding whether to use the in-kernel DRBD module or the
external drbd recipe in meta-networking is a policy decision and doesn't belong
in our BSP layer.

CONFIG_LEGACY_PTYS: These are legacy for a reason. They're not enabled in the
defconfig so they shouldn't be required for rpi devices. Let's drop this here,
it can be added back in a distro layer where (if) needed.

Paul Barker
9b2cbacb07 Drop unnecessary dependencies and tasks
We have a few recipes which only deploy files that go into the boot partition
and do not create packages to be installed into the rootfs. These recipes don't
need to run the usual packaging tasks so we can drop them to speed up the build
a little.

We also have a bunch of recipes that don't need the usual toolchain as they just
copy files or invoke native commands like `mkimage`. So to speed up the build a
little more we can set INHIBIT_DEFAULT_DEPS to avoid an unnecessary dependency
on the toolchain.

Paul Barker
51249c9c78 linux-raspberrypi: Allow specification of ncurses location
From patch message:

    In some cross build environments such as the Yocto Project build environment
    it provides an ncurses library that is compiled differently than the host's
    version.  This causes display corruption problems when the host's curses
    includes are used instead of the includes from the provided compiler are
    overridden.  There is a second case where there is no curses libraries at
    all on the host system and menuconfig will just fail entirely.

    The solution is simply to allow an override variable in check-lxdialog.sh
    for environments such as the Yocto Project.  Adding a CROSS_CURSES_LIB and
    CROSS_CURSES_INC solves the issue and allowing compiling and linking against
    the right headers and libraries.

Martin Kelly
8643e28c3a linux-raspberrypi: fix build with devtool
Currently, building linux-raspberrypi with "devtool build" breaks
because ${B}.config doesn't yet exist when do_configure_prepend runs.

Fix this by taking some logic from kernel.bbclass do_configure to populate
${B}.config before do_configure_prepend.

The full explanation for why this is necessary is fairly complex:

- In devtool builds, externalsrc.bbclass gets inherited and sets a list of
SRCTREECOVEREDTASKS, which don't get run because they affect the source tree
and, when using devtool, we want the developer's changes to be the single
source of truth. kernel-yocto.bbclass adds do_kernel_configme to
SRCTREECOVEREDTASKS, so it doesn't run in a devtool build., In a normal
non-devtool build, do_kernel_configme creates ${B}.config.

- Normally (e.g. in linux-yocto), it would be OK that do_kernel_configme
doesn't run, because the first few lines of do_configure in kernel.bbclass
populate ${B}.config from either ${S}.config (if it exists) for custom
developer changes, or otherwise from ${WORDIR}/defconfig.

- In linux-raspberrypi, we add do_configure_prepend, which tweaks
${B}.config. Since this runs *before* the kernel.bbclass do_configure,
${B}.config doesn't yet exist and we hit an error. Thus we need to move
the logic from do_configure up to before our do_configure_prepend. Because
we are copying only a portion of do_configure and not the whole thing,
there is no clean way to do it using OE functionality, so we just
copy-and-paste.
